You'll see both calendars listed under the user but then you'll only see proper data for the secondary calendar. Using Outlook 2016 for the Mac, you can "Open Shared Calendar" for the person who granted you the permissions. Once this has been completed by the owner of the secondary calendar, you should be able to successfully access the secondary calendar using Outlook 2016/2011 for Mac.
  • Select the user and then choose the desired permission level – must be set to “Reviewer” or higher.
  • Click Add and search for and add the user you want to share with (same one as above).
  • Right-click on the secondary calendar and select ‘Properties’ from the sub-menu.
  • It may take minutes for this action to complete.
  • Outlook may go into ‘not responding’ mode – be patient.
  • Uncheck “Create Items” from within the ‘Write’ group and click Apply.
  • Select the user and then choose “Contributor” from the permissions level select box.
  • Click Add and search for and add the user you want to share with.
  • Right-click on primary “Calendar” and select ‘Properties’ from the sub-menu.
